CO2 + H2O = cleaner recycling of dead lithium batteries?

Chinese scientists have found a way to recycle lithium batteries using only carbon dioxide and water – eliminating the need for harsh, polluting chemicals to extract the lithium and upcycle cathode materials. The team from the Chinese Academy of Sciences and Beijing Institute of Technology said they used a β€œthree-in-one” strategy to improve lithium recovery, upgrade transition metals like cobalt and nickel, and sequester carbon to eliminate waste by-products. Chinese scientists unlock possible key to dark matter after almost 90 years

Chinese scientists have made the first direct observation of a quantum effect that was proposed almost 90 years ago and could help detect dark matter, the universe’s invisible β€œglue”. Soviet physicist Arkady Migdal developed a theory in Leningrad in 1939 about what would happen when a neutral particle – such as dark matter – collided with an atomic nucleus.
